Where Ideas Begin
My recent work travel to the US, and especially Seattle, reminded me how powerful environments can be.
Seattle has a particular energy to it. It feels like a place where ideas are allowed to become things; from Starbucks to Amazon, and Microsoft to the Space Needle. So much of what began there has gone on to shape how we live, work, connect, travel, consume and imagine the future.
What stood out to me wasn’t just the success of those businesses or landmarks. It was the sense of belief underneath them:
that you can build something.
that an idea is worth testing.
the curiosity leads to improvement and impact.
that creativity and ambition are not separate from everyday work.
that innovation is not only about invention, but about creating the conditions where possibility feels normal.
Being in that kind of environment makes you think differently. It reminds you that achievement rarely happens in isolation. It is sparked by culture, conversation, courage, proximity, timing and the willingness to start before everything is certain.
Sometimes we don’t need more pressure to achieve. We need to put ourselves in environments that expand what we believe is possible and it calls for us to step up and be brave.

Believe
Believe comes from the Old English word belyfan, meaning to hold dear, to trust, or to have confidence in.
Belief is not blind optimism. It is the inner confidence that something is possible enough to begin.

The Space Needle
A shout out to Seattle’s Space Needle, originally imagined for the 1962 World’s Fair, when what began as futuristic sketches and ambitious thinking became one of the most recognisable structures in the world.
At the time, it must have seemed bold, unrealistic, even crazy to some. Yet that willingness to imagine differently created a landmark now worth billions in tourism, economic impact and cultural identity, while continuing to inspire millions of people to think bigger about what might be possible.
